These days Portland, Maine seems more famous than ever, as a vacation destination and a city of world class restaurants. Did you know it’s also the birthplace of some of the biggest celebrities?
Here are five of Portland’s biggest names in show biz according to IMDB. We are wicked proud to say they’re from here!

ANNA KENDRICK

Anna is a actress and singer, born in Portland on August 8, 1985. I first saw her in “Up in the Air” with George Clooney. She is most famous for her starring role in the “Pitch Perfect” movies.

JUDD NELSON

Judd is an actor born in Portland on November 28, 1959. He has been in a ton of movies but people our age remember him best as John Bender “The Criminal” in John Hughes classic,The Breakfast Club. You may also remember him on the TV show, Suddenly Susan with Brooke Shields in the 90s.

STEPHEN KING

I may have gotten you on this one. When we think of Stephen King in Maine, we think of Bangor where he lives or Lisbon where he went to High School. Well bub, Stephen was born in Portland on September 21, 1947. From Salem’s Lot to Cujo to Firestarter and so many more, his books really got me into reading for fun as a kid. And growing up in Maine, it was always extra scary that most of his stories took place here.

ANDREA MARTIN

I first remember seeing Andrea doing sketch comedy on SCTV as Edith Prickley a character who thought that every man lusted after her. She is also famous for her roles in Wag the Dog and My Big Fat Greek Wedding among many other films. Andrea was born in Portland on January 15, 1947. Her father, John Martin was also famous (around Maine anyway) as the owner of The Merry Manor and The Art Gallery restaurants.

LINDA LAVIN

That’s right! The star of the CBS hit-comedy Alice is from here too! She was so great in that role, very real and believable as a single-mom and waitress working with Vera, Mel and Flo. She is also an incredible singer (she sang the Alice theme song) and has done a lot of work both on and off Broadway. Linda was born in Portland on October 15, 1937.
